Definition & Etymology
Full Definition
properly, exposed; hence, profane
Derivation
from H2490 (חָלַל);H2490 (châlal)
KJV Translation Breakdown
This Hebrew word is translated as the following in the King James Version:
commonprofane (place)unholy
